This Zen-like contemporary master bathroom is unique in many ways. From the large free-standing Roman tub within the oversized shower stall to the floating wall-hung extra wide custom vanity cabinet with custom polished concrete trough sink and teak inserts this bathroom is a stand-out. There is glass everywhere from the frosted tempered glass backsplash to the miniature subway glass wall tiles lining the large L-shaped niche area set within the shower to the frosted transom light set into the wall above the entrance (not shown). The floor of the bathroom and walls of the shower area are large 2' x 2' grey textured ceramic tiles with the appearance of concrete. Photography by Max Sall

Making way for a large beam for the first floor made this washroom a little tricky to plan. The vanity is raised on top of the space and eventually becomes a seat in the shower. The little alcove was perfect for towel storage.

When versatile functionality and additional storage is needed, GlassCrafters’ Tri-View cabinet series delivers innovative design. Strength, utility and precision details unite to deliver practical cultivated beauty. Frameless front door mirror options include a flat mirror and upgradeable 3/4" beveled door. Cabinets can be surface mounted or recessed for a custom built in look.
